Astroinformatics 2026 at the University of Cologne

We are pleased to announce that Astroinformatics 2026 will be hosted by Prof. Dr. Stefanie Walch-Gassner at the University of Cologne, with Dr. Kai Polsterer from the Heidelberg Institute for Theoretical Studies gGmbH (HITS) serving as co-host.

The conference will take place within the framework of the Key Profile Area “Dynamics of the Universe” and the DYNAVERSE Cluster of Excellence. It continues the successful conference series dedicated to the latest advances in computational methods for processing and analyzing astronomical data, bringing together experts from astrophysics, data science, and related fields.
